How to Say "I understand" in Spanish

The SPAIKING TeamJuly 27, 2026
Entiendo
"I understand" in Spanish 路 say it like en-tee-en-doh

The most natural way to say "I understand" in Spanish is Entiendo. Tap the speaker above to hear it, then say it back out loud. That is the fastest way to make it stick.

Other ways to say it

Comprendo
More formal or used in academic contexts.
Lo entiendo
Used for emphasis or clarification.

When to use it

Use 'Entiendo' when you want to express that you grasp or comprehend something. It can be used in everyday conversations, whether in casual or formal settings. It's a versatile phrase that fits many contexts, from discussions to instructions.

Examples in Spanish

SpanishEnglish
Entiendo lo que dices.I understand what you are saying.
No entiendo esta parte del libro.I don't understand this part of the book.
Common mistake
A common mistake is to confuse 'entender' with 'comprender', but they are often interchangeable.

Frequently asked questions

Is there a difference between 'entender' and 'comprender'?

Both mean 'to understand', but 'comprender' is often seen as more formal.
